HAMKER

HAMKER is a Texas gas lease in Lipscomb County, Railroad Commission district 10, operated by Williams, W. R., Inc. It has 1 wellbore on file with the Commission. Reported production runs from May 2007 to August 2026, totalling 464,208 thousand cubic feet. The lease is currently producing. Fitting a decline curve to that history and pricing the remaining production at today's forward curve values the whole lease — a 100% undivided interest — at about $194K, with roughly $29K expected over the next twelve months. An individual royalty owner receives their own decimal interest times that figure. Over the last twelve months on file it averaged 1,470 thousand cubic feet a month. Its strongest month on the record we hold was March 2017, at 2,254 thousand cubic feet. In our own backtest, leases producing at this rate are forecast to within about 17% of what they went on to produce, and that measured error is the range shown on the page rather than a confidence of our own devising.

How much is HAMKER worth?
The remaining production from HAMKER is estimated to be worth about $194K in total as of 26 August 2026, within a range of $161K to $227K. That figure is the whole lease, undivided — not any one owner's share. A royalty interest in HAMKER is a fraction of it. The estimate fits an Arps decline curve to the production HAMKER has already reported, prices the remaining production at the current forward strip, and discounts it at 12% a year. The figure shown for HAMKER is an estimate of value, not an offer and not an appraisal.
